Get in Touch** The general auto repair market for residents of Easton, MN is characterized by a reliance on service providers in nearby, larger towns such as Winnebago (approx. 5 miles away) and Blue Earth (approx. 10 miles away). As a small, rural community, Easton itself does not host multiple dedicated auto repair shops. The competitive landscape in the serving area is stable, with several long-established, family-owned businesses dominating the market. These shops have built their reputation on trust, community ties, and word-of-mouth rather than high-volume advertising. The average quality of service is high, as evidenced by the consistently strong customer reviews for the top shops. Competition is moderate but friendly, focusing on service quality and customer relationships rather than price undercutting. Typical pricing is in line with rural Minnesota averages, generally considered reasonable and fair, often lower than what is found in major metropolitan areas. Customers can expect personalized service and mechanics who are proficient in working on a wide array of vehicles, from daily commuters to farm and light-duty trucks.

Common questions about general auto repair services in Easton, MN
Given Easton's rural setting and harsh Minnesota winters, common repairs include brake work due to gravel road dust and corrosion, suspension components worn from uneven terrain, and battery/starting system issues from extreme cold. Rust prevention and undercarriage checks are also frequent needs to combat road salt used on nearby state highways.
For reliable service, seek local recommendations from neighbors at the co-op or community center, as word-of-mouth is strong in small towns. Also, look for shops like those in nearby Mankato or Mapleton that are certified (ASE) and have clear warranties on both parts and labor, which is a mark of quality service.
Seek immediate service for unusual noises or pulling, especially after hitting potholes or rough patches common on county roads, as these can damage alignment, tires, and suspension. Also, don't ignore check engine lights, as consistent driving on gravel and long rural stretches can lead to issues that worsen without prompt diagnosis.
Labor rates in Easton itself may be competitive, but for specialized services or parts, you might travel to Mankato, which could add trip time. However, local shops often provide personalized service and may save you a tow bill for minor repairs, balancing overall value, especially for routine maintenance.
Schedule critical pre-winter checks (battery, tires, antifreeze) by early fall to avoid the last-minute rush before cold weather hits. Also, plan around local farming seasons—spring and fall are often busier for shops servicing agricultural vehicles, so booking appointments in advance for your personal vehicle is wise.
